How old is Sair Khan? I’m A Celebrity star who plays Alya Nazir in Coronation Street

SAIR Khan is an English actress who has swapped the cobbles for the Australian jungle.
Here's everything we know about the Coronation Street actress and I'm A Celebrity 2018 star who has been evicted from the jungle...
Sair Khan was born on February 11, 1988, in Leeds, West Yorkshire - making her 30 years old.
The Corrie star attended the National Youth Theatre and worked in a receptionist role for an advertising agency in London, before taking her role on Britain's longest-running soap.
She also appeared in BBC drama Doctors in 2011.
In June 2014, she made her debut as Alya Nazir on Coronation Street.
Sair (pronounced like 'hair') is also an ambassador for the British Asian Trust, which works to tackle poverty in South Asia.

The series usually runs for about three weeks and if it follows the previous format and length fans can expect this year's jungle king or queen to be crowned around the second week of December.
This year the show is presented by Holly Willoughby and Declan Donnelly as Ant McPartlin takes an extended break from TV.
